    Influences of Ultrasonic Probe Nominal and True Frequency Error on Ultrasonic Testing Results of Forgings

    • Calculation method is usually used to determine the sensitivity of detection and equivalent size of defect on ultrasonic testing of forgings. If the error of nominal and true frequency of ultrasonic probe actually exists, that will affect adjustment of testing sensitivity and the accuracy of quantitative analysis. In order to eliminate these influences, the true frequency of ultrasonic probe must be measured or other methods to adjust the detection sensitivity must be used.
